Tree Trimming & Pruning

Expert Pruning to Keep Your Trees Healthy and Safe

Trees have long been considered one of the most valuable assets on any property, adding beauty, shade, and real monetary value to your home or business. In an urban setting, investing in the health of your trees on a regular basis allows them to thrive and provide enjoyment for you and future generations. But a tree that goes uncared for, especially one growing close to your home, is essentially left to its own devices. And that’s where problems begin.

Improper pruning can weaken a tree’s branch structure, cause cuts that don’t heal properly, and encourage the growth of suckers that divert energy from the parts of the tree that need it most. That’s why professional pruning by a certified arborist matters.

Pruning to Prevent Cavities and Decay

Throughout the year, dead or damaged limbs caused by natural aging, stress, severe weather, or pest attack can drop without warning. When a limb tears away, the wound left behind can develop decay that spreads faster than the tree’s natural healing process can contain it. Some types of decay and pathogens target the heartwood of the tree and aren’t visually detectable from the outside.

Making proper pruning cuts on potentially problematic limbs before they break significantly reduces the chance of cavities forming. This preventive approach protects the long-term structural integrity of the tree and helps avoid more costly interventions down the road.

Let There Be Light: Improving Canopy Health

When the internal structure of a tree becomes crowded with small twigs and secondary growth sprouting from the major limbs, problems develop. Over time, these inner branches grow larger and more prolific, effectively clogging the interior of the canopy. The result is a crown that is heavier, denser, and more prone to structural failure.

A congested canopy also blocks adequate airflow and sunlight from reaching the interior leaves, which are the tree’s food factories. The tree has to spend energy maintaining these inefficient branches instead of directing that energy where it’s needed most. In some cases, the appearance of these interior sprouts (called epicormic growth) is a sign that your tree is already under stress.

Reducing the Wind Sail Effect

Proper thinning and cleaning of the crown has a critical safety benefit beyond just tree health. In severe weather, a dense, uncleaned canopy acts like a sail, catching wind and placing enormous stress on the trunk and root system. This increases the risk of the tree uprooting or snapping during storms.

In a properly maintained crown, wind can pass through the branches more freely, dramatically reducing the forces acting on the tree. For Louisiana homeowners who deal with hurricanes and tropical storms, this kind of preventive pruning can be the difference between a tree that stands and one that ends up on your roof.

Crane Operations

Crane-Assisted Tree Removal for Complex and High-Risk Jobs

Some trees can’t be safely removed using traditional climbing and rigging methods alone. When a tree is exceptionally large, located near a structure, tangled in power lines, or in a spot with limited ground access, crane-assisted removal is the safest and most efficient solution.

Possum’s Tree Service has invested in crane capabilities specifically for these high-risk situations. Our crew uses the crane to lift sections of the tree in a controlled manner, lowering each piece to a safe landing zone rather than relying on gravity and rope work alone. This reduces risk to your property, your home, and our team.

How Stump Grinding Works

We use professional-grade stump grinders to eliminate stumps below ground level. These are large, powerful machines, but our smallest unit will fit through most garden gateways (as narrow as 36 inches), so we can reach stumps in tight backyard spaces that other companies might struggle with.

The grinding process turns your stump into wood chip mulch. You have two options: let the mulch decompose naturally in the hole where the stump was, or we can haul it away for a small additional service fee. Either way, where there was once an ugly stump, you’ll have level ground ready for whatever you want to do with the space.

Tree & Shrub Fertilization

Tree Healthcare and Preservation Through Professional Nutrient Management

Is a tree on your property looking a little under the weather? There’s a good chance it’s not getting the nutrients it needs from the soil it lives in. In urban and suburban settings, trees don’t have the benefit of the natural nutrient cycling that occurs in a forest, where fallen leaves and organic matter continuously replenish the soil. That’s where professional fertilization comes in.

Possum’s Tree Service prides itself on performing all fertilizer applications according to ANSI A300 Best Management Practices for Tree and Shrub Fertilization. Done correctly and often in combination with pruning, fertilization can breathe new life and vigor into a stressed tree or shrub. Done incorrectly, under-application can result in little or no improvement to tree health, while over-application can have lethal effects on the tree and be harmful to our environment.

Science-Based Diagnosis, Not Guesswork

Without exception, all fertilizer applications are performed only after we determine the specific nutrient needs of your tree or shrub. We do this by analyzing soil core and foliar samples to check the quantities of minerals and elements present. This diagnostic approach ensures we understand exactly what your tree is lacking before we prescribe any treatment.

No more “hit or miss” generic fertilizing. Whether it’s spreading, spraying, or injecting, Possum’s Tree Service calculates the most appropriate fertilizer delivery method and rate of application to give your tree precisely what it needs to flourish. Every prescription is customized to the individual tree, the soil conditions, and the results you want to achieve.

Root Barriers

Biobarrier® Root Control Systems: Protect Your Foundation Without Losing Your Trees

When Tree Roots Threaten Your Structures

Developers and architects have long considered trees a potential threat to their work, and for good reason. The root system of a mature tree has the ability to undermine manmade structures by invading and displacing the supporting soil beneath cement slabs, foundations, roads, and sidewalks. This leads to cracking, settling, and structural instability. The roots of a mature tree can absorb hundreds of gallons of water per day from the surrounding soil, and that moisture displacement can cause significant movement over time.

In the past, the most common solution was simply to remove as many trees from the construction site as possible. But that approach sacrifices valuable shade, energy savings, aesthetic appeal, and property value. Today, there’s a better way.

How Biobarrier® Works

By installing Biobarrier® root control systems from Fiberweb™, it is now possible to guarantee the protection of both new and established buildings from invading root systems while allowing nearby valuable trees and shrubs to continue thriving.

Biobarrier® works differently from traditional rigid or synthetic plastic barriers that seal off and smother the root system. It is a bio-textile fabric that allows moisture and nutrients to pass freely through the material while using a unique chemical compound that inhibits root growth within one to two inches of the barrier. Roots are redirected away from your structures without being cut off from the water and nutrients they need to survive.
